Identification of a pheA gene associated with Streptococcus mitis by using suppression subtractive hybridization.

Hee Kuk Park1, Hien Thanh Dang, Soon Chul Myung, Wonyong Kim.   

Abstract

We performed suppression subtractive hybridization to identify genomic differences between Streptococcus mitis and Streptococcus pneumoniae. Based on the pheA gene, a primer set specific to S. mitis detection was found in 18 out of 103 S. mitis-specific clones. Our findings would be useful for discrimination of S. mitis from other closely related cocci in the oral environment.
